If 14.50 mL of 0.25 M sodium hydroxide reacts completely with 25.0 mL of hydrochloric acid, what is the concentration of the hydrochloric acid?

Answer: The concentration of the hydrochloric acid is 0.145 M.

Explanation: [tex]HCl+NaOH\rightarrow NaOH+H_2O[/tex]

According to given balanced equation, 1mole of HCL require 1 mole of NaOH.

Using Molarity equation:

[tex]M_1V_1=M_2V_2[/tex]

[tex]M_1[/tex] = Molarity of base= 0.25 M

[tex]V_1[/tex] = volume of base= 14.50 ml

[tex]M_2[/tex] = Molarity of acid = ? M

[tex]V_2[/tex] = volume of acid = 25 ml

[tex]0.25\times 14.50=M_2\times 25[/tex]

[tex]M_2=0.145M[/tex]
